Tapentadol vs. Oxycodone
Tapentadol and oxycodone are both opioid medications used to
treat moderate to severe pain. They have similar analgesic
effects but differ in their side effect profile and mechanism of
action.
Mechanism of Action
Tapentadol: Acts as an opioid receptor agonist and a
norepinephrine reuptake inhibitor.
Oxycodone: Acts as an opioid receptor agonist.
Efficacy
Studies have shown that tapentadol and oxycodone are equally
effective in relieving pain.
Tapentadol may be slightly more effective in treating
neuropathic pain.
Side Effects
Both medications can cause side effects such as nausea,
vomiting, constipation, drowsiness, and dizziness.
Tapentadol is generally associated with fewer gastrointestinal
side effects (e.g., nausea, vomiting) compared to oxycodone.
Oxycodone is more likely to cause respiratory depression (slowed
breathing).
Tolerance and Dependence
Both medications can lead to tolerance and dependence over time.
Tapentadol may have a lower risk of dependence compared to
oxycodone.
Availability and Cost
Both tapentadol and oxycodone are available as immediate-release
and extended-release formulations.
Tapentadol may be more expensive than oxycodone.
Conclusion
Tapentadol and oxycodone are both effective opioid medications
for pain management. Tapentadol may be a better choice for
patients who experience significant gastrointestinal side
effects with oxycodone. However, it is important to consult with
a healthcare professional to determine the most appropriate
medication for individual needs.
